Job description

The Automation Site Support Engineer will provide automation engineering expertise for a regulated manufacturing customer as a new facility moves from project delivery into operations. The engineer will help build sustainable support practices, configure and troubleshoot automation systems, support readiness activities, and preserve knowledge through operational handoff. This contract role requires on site collaboration for project activities, workshops, reviews, and readiness work., * Facilitate cross functional discussions about automation site support and lead them when needed.

  • Coordinate with project teams, site support teams, administrators, and operational stakeholders to enable a smooth transition from delivery to operations.
  • Develop sustainable automation support practices for work intake, prioritization, production support, on call coverage, and execution.
  • Assist with control system configuration, troubleshooting, standards, and system development using DeltaV and Rockwell platforms.
  • Support development of operational metrics and key performance indicators.
  • Help create hardware practices and standards for automation panels, field instruments, wiring, and related components.
  • Identify support gaps and develop practical processes that address them.
  • Develop support practices that align with change management expectations in a regulated environment.
  • Support standard operating procedure development, system readiness, validation and testing coordination, and operational handoff.
  • Coordinate process historian integration activities and work with functional stakeholders across automation, operations, and process engineering.
  • Report progress and communicate challenges weekly to automation leadership.
  • Provide shift support after operational transition when required.

Requirements

  • Demonstrated experience configuring automated systems using DeltaV, Rockwell, or both.
  • Strong working knowledge of ISA 88, operational support practices, and stakeholder work prioritization.
  • Experience with automation hardware, panels, field instruments, and wiring.
  • Experience translating cross functional input into automation system documentation and configuration.
  • Experience working in a regulated manufacturing environment that follows Good Manufacturing Practice requirements.
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ills with the ability to align stakeholder needs with automation policies, practices, and support processes.
  • Ability to collaborate on site as required by project activities, workshops, reviews, and readiness efforts.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Pharmaceutical or life sciences manufacturing experience, particularly in new facility delivery and operational support.
  • Experience configuring and troubleshooting automation system networks.
  • Experience with automation system administration.
  • Experience coordinating cross functional discussions with automation stakeholders.
  • Experience creating standard operating procedures, training materials, readiness packages, operational handoff plans, and continuous improvement routines.
  • Experience using Jira for issue tracking.
  • Experience with PI Historian, PI Asset Framework, PI Vision, or WIN 911.
